Ethical Considerations of AI in Technology
The rapid advancement of artificial intelligence presents a myriad of ethical considerations for the tech industry. As AI systems become increasingly powerful, their effects on society expand. One crucial concern is algorithmic bias, where AI algorithms perpetuate and even amplify existing societal stereotypes. This can result in unfair outcomes in areas such as criminal justice. ,Additionally , there are concerns about the interpretability of AI decision-making processes. When AI systems read more make judgments that impact our lives, it is crucial to understand how those decisions are formulated. Finally, the potential for misuse of AI tools raises significant ethical {dilemmas|. This includes the creation of autonomous weapons systems and the use of AI for monitoring purposes. Addressing these ethical concerns will require a multifaceted approach that involves technologists, ethicists, policymakers, and the public.
Fortifying the Digital Frontier: Best Practices for Cybersecurity
In our increasingly digital world, cybersecurity stands as a paramount concern. As cyber threats become more complex, it is vital to implement robust strategies to safeguard our data and systems. Adopting best practices for cybersecurity is no longer optional; it is a necessity. Organizations must prioritize a multi-layered approach that encompasses technical controls to mitigate risks effectively.
- Informing users about cybersecurity threats and best practices is fundamental.
- Patching software and hardware helps close security vulnerabilities.
- Implementing strong passwords and multi-factor authentication adds an extra layer of protection.
- Analyzing network activity can help detect suspicious behavior.
- Archive data regularly to ensure recovery in case of a breach.
By implementing these best practices, we can fortify our defenses against cyber threats and create a more resilient digital frontier.
